Before explaining maintenance steps, define critical terminology affecting longevity: <dl> <dt style="font-weight:bold;"> <strong> Gentle Detergent Formula </strong> </dt> <dd> Cleaners free from chlorine bleaches, optical brighteners, enzymes targeting protein stainsincluding sweat residue common in athletic fabrics. </dd> <dt style="font-weight:bold;"> <strong> Inversion Washing Technique </strong> </dt> <dd> Turning garments inside-out prior to laundering reduces friction exposure directly onto printed/patched surfaces, preserving dye integrity. </dd> <dt style="font-weight:bold;"> <strong> Mild Water Temperature Threshold </strong> </dt> <dd> Limited maximum temperature range typically set between 30°C 86°F – ideal for preventing shrinkage-induced stress fractures along bonded seams. </dd> </dl> After testing seven cycles myselffrom cold handwash to machine spin cyclewe found optimal results occur strictly following protocol: <ol> <li> Always turn shirt inside-out BEFORE placing in washer drum. </li> <li> Select delicate mode ONLY. Avoid heavy duty settings regardless of load weight. </li> <li> Add half-capful liquid detergent formulated explicitly for dark/denim colors (e.g, Woolite Dark. Never powder form. </li> <li> No fabric softener everheavy residues clog fiber pores causing uneven absorption patterns later. </li> <li> Rinse twice minimum. Single-rinses leave residual alkalinity accelerating pigment degradation. </li> <li> Natural air dry hanging upside-down from hangar bar. NEVER tumble-dryeven low heat causes micro-fraying at junction points. </li> </ol> Results speak louder than theory: Three months ago, I did comparative analysis photographing identical conditions weekly.
